Mock Theta Functions and Mock Modular Forms
2012In 1920, three months before his untimely death, Ramanujan hastily described the beginnings of a new theory he called “mock theta functions.” In 2001, Zwegers in his doctoral thesis, discovered the relation between non-holomorphic modular forms, indefinite theta series, and “mock theta functions.” We briefly describe this development in this chapter.

Fifth Order Mock Theta Functions: Proof of the Mock Theta Conjectures
2018In Chapter 3, Section 3.1, we defined Ramanujan’s ten fifth order mock theta functions, and in Chapter 5 we stated the ten mock theta conjectures. The point of the latter chapter was to reveal that the conjectures could be separated into two groups of 5 each and that the conjectures within each group are equivalent.

Bilateral Mock theta functions of order ``eleven''
The definition of a mock theta function goes back to the work of Ramanujan. Since then several authors have discovered various types of mock theta functions of different order. In this article, the authors obtain eight bilateral mock theta functions of order ``eleven'' as the limiting cases of basic hypergeometric series \(_{6}\Phi_{5}\).Shukla, D. P., Ahmad, M.
